Infrastructure Requirements for Workplace EV Charging Stations

Infrastructure requirements for workplace EV charging stations are an essential consideration for businesses looking to support the increasing number of employees driving electric vehicles (EVs). The transition towards electric vehicles is a significant part of the global initiative to reduce carbon emissions and combat climate change. As workplaces evolve, they have a unique opportunity to contribute to this shift by facilitating the charging of EVs, thereby encouraging employees to opt for greener commuting options.

The foundational element of installing EV charging stations is the electrical infrastructure. Workplaces need to assess their current electrical capacity to determine if upgrades or modifications are necessary to support the additional load from EV chargers. This assessment often includes analyzing the power supply, transformers, panel boards, and meters to ensure they can handle peak usage times without any disruptions or safety hazards.

Additionally, the location of charging stations is a critical aspect. Stations should be conveniently placed for employees, possibly near existing parking spots or in areas easily accessible during their workday. Safety and convenience are paramount, with proper signage and lighting essential for nighttime charging. Accessibility also extends to compliance with the Americans with Disabilities Act (ADA), ensuring that there are provisions for disabled employees or visitors to charge their EVs.

As for the types of chargers, workplaces can choose from Level 1, 2, or DC Fast Chargers, with each providing different speeds of charging. Level 1 chargers offer a slower charge, usually adequate for employees who work standard hours and can charge their vehicles throughout the day. Level 2 chargers provide a quicker charge and are suitable for workplaces with a higher turnover of parking spaces. DC Fast Chargers are the quickest option, best for workplaces that want to provide rapid charging or have EVs with larger batteries.

Moreover, network connectivity is becoming a standard feature for EV charging stations, which requires an internet connection for monitoring, management, and billing services. Networked stations can offer smarter energy management, demand response capabilities, and user authentication – central to an efficient and user-friendly charging experience.

Lastly, considerations like future scalability should be kept in mind. Since EV adoption rates are on the rise, workplaces might want to plan infrastructure that can accommodate more charging stations in the future, avoiding the need for costly retrofits as demand increases.

Technological Innovations in EV Charging for Efficient Energy Management

Technological innovations in Electric Vehicle (EV) charging are pivotal for the integration of EVs into the workplace, simultaneously advancing the goals of efficient energy management and environmental sustainability. Efficient energy management is essential for minimizing the impact on the electrical grid while ensuring that the growing fleet of EVs can be charged in a cost-effective and timely manner.

Smart Charging is one key innovation that is transforming EV charging at workplaces. Smart charging systems can communicate with the power grid to charge vehicles during off-peak hours when electricity is cheaper and more plentiful, thereby relieving grid stress and benefiting both the employer and employee through reduced energy costs. Additionally, these systems can prioritize charging based on the state of charge and departure time of each EV, ensuring that all vehicles are ready for use when needed without overloading the grid.

Another groundbreaking advance is the development of Vehicle-to-Grid (V2G) technology. V2G allows EVs to not only draw power from the grid but also feed energy back into it. This capability transforms EVs into mobile energy storage units that can help balance load, store excess renewable energy, and enhance grid resilience. Workplaces equipped with V2G-enabled charging stations could play a role in stabilising the local grid, and they may even generate an income by providing these grid services.

The advent of high-powered chargers has reduced the time required to charge EVs. With the implementation of these chargers at workplaces, employees can recharge their vehicles quickly, often in the time it takes to have a coffee break. This decreases queue times at charging stations and increases the accessibility of charging slots throughout the workday.

Wireless EV charging, although still emerging, promises a future where charging an EV could be as simple as parking over a charging pad, with no physical cables required. This technology could significantly simplify the charging process, decreasing maintenance needs while improving the aesthetics of the charging areas.

Lastly, integration of renewable energy sources such as solar or wind with EV charging infrastructure is a step forward in creating fully sustainable EV ecosystems. Workplace charging networks that use renewables can drastically cut emissions and contribute to the company’s sustainability targets by genuinely offering green charging options.

Policies and Regulations Influencing Workplace EV Charging Station Deployment

The deployment of Electric Vehicle (EV) charging stations in workplaces is significantly influenced by existing policies and regulations at various governmental levels. These policies shape the landscape for businesses and are designed to facilitate the transition to a more sustainable form of transportation, reduce greenhouse gas emissions, and support the national and global goals related to climate change.

Governments may provide a regulatory framework that either mandates or encourages the installation of EV charging infrastructure in workplaces. This can involve zoning laws, building codes, or requirements for new developments to be “EV-ready”. Often such regulations are part of larger schemes aimed at promoting energy independence and environmental stewardship.

Moreover, policies can directly affect the economic feasibility of installing and operating workplace charging stations. This is commonly seen through financial incentives such as grants, tax credits, and rebates that businesses can take advantage of to offset the upfront costs associated with purchasing and installing EV chargers. By reducing initial costs, these incentives make the choice to install EV charging stations more attractive to employers.

Furthermore, utility regulations can play a crucial role in the installation of EV charging stations. Utilities may offer special tariffs for electricity used to charge electric vehicles, or support demand response programs that encourage charging during off-peak hours to stabilize the grid and reduce electricity costs for businesses.

In addition to these factors, there are policies aimed at ensuring the accessibility and reliability of EV charging stations. These might include standards for charger compatibility and performance, as well as regulations designed to prevent unfair restrictions by property owners or managers on the installation of EV chargers.
